Outline of Final Research Achievements

This study is aimed to develop a variety of tools to analyze the connection patterns and functions of specific neural circuit in the central nervous system. We developed various tools to label synapses, intracellular organelles or a single soma, to detect or manipulate neural activities, to analyze functions of expressed molecules, and to remove neurons, in specific neuronal subtypes of the mouse brain. The library of developed tools enables labeling and manipulation of target neurons and will contribute to elucidate the connectivity and functions of specific neural circuits in the central nervous system.

Academic Significance and Societal Importance of the Research Achievements

脳には多様な神経細胞種が存在するが、それらは特定の神経細胞とつながることで神経回路を構成し、機能を正しく発揮すると考えられている。しかし、こうした機能的な回路がどのような特異的な接続様式をもって機能を発揮しているのか、その動作原理について未だ理解が深まっていない。本研究では、神経回路内にある特定の神経細胞同士の接続パターンや機能を明らかにすることを可能とする様々な神経回路の解析技術を確立した。この解析技術のライブラリーは、中枢神経系に存在する多様な神経回路の接続や機能を解明する研究へ大きく貢献すると期待される。
